Protecting your home’s flooring from the constant scrape and scuff of daily furniture movement requires matching the right protective material to your specific floor surface. While felt pads excel at allowing chairs to glide smoothly over delicate wood surfaces, rubber pads provide the necessary grip and noise dampening on hard, slick tiles. Meanwhile, plastic glides offer the structural durability needed to support heavy, infrequently moved furniture on robust surfaces. Selecting the wrong material can lead to accelerated floor wear, unsightly scuffs, or even deep scratches that are costly to repair.
Assessing Your Floor Type and Chair Usage
Before purchasing any protective accessories, you must evaluate the specific characteristics of your flooring and how your household uses each chair. Singapore homes commonly feature a mix of flooring materials, such as natural timber parquet in bedrooms, luxury vinyl tiles in living areas, and glazed ceramic or homogenous tiles in kitchens and entryways. Each of these surfaces reacts differently to pressure and friction. Parquet is highly susceptible to deep scratches and pressure dents from hard objects, whereas vinyl resists moisture but can still suffer from scuffing or adhesive discoloration. Ceramic tiles are exceptionally durable but feature grout lines that can catch on thin or fragile chair legs, leading to chipped edges or broken pads.
Next, analyze the movement patterns of your furniture. Dining chairs experience high-frequency movement, sliding back and forth multiple times a day under the weight of an occupant. This constant friction accelerates wear on both the floor and the protective pad. Conversely, heavy lounge chairs or study desks remain stationary for long periods, exerting continuous downward pressure on a single spot. This static load can cause certain pad materials to compress permanently or indent softer flooring.

Finally, inspect your floors for any existing wear and review your flooring manufacturer’s warranty guidelines. Some luxury vinyl and engineered wood warranties specifically restrict the use of rubber-backed mats or certain solvent-based adhesives, as these can chemically react with the floor’s protective wear layer. Checking these details beforehand ensures your choice of chair foot pad does not inadvertently void your flooring coverage.
Felt Chair Foot Pads: Gliding and Hardwood Protection
Felt chair foot pads are widely recognized for their soft, fibrous texture, making them a traditional choice for protecting delicate wood surfaces like parquet and engineered timber. The dense, compressed fibers of a high-quality felt pad act as a soft cushion between the hard wood of the chair leg and the floor. This cushioning allows the chair to slide with minimal resistance, reducing the physical effort required to pull out a dining chair while preventing the sharp edges of the furniture leg from making direct contact with the wood grain.

However, the very texture that makes felt so effective at gliding also introduces a significant maintenance trade-off. The fibrous surface of felt naturally attracts and traps loose particles from your floor, including dust, pet hair, and microscopic outdoor grit. Over time, these particles become embedded deep within the felt fibers. If left uncleaned, this accumulation transforms the soft pad into an abrasive surface resembling sandpaper, which can dull your floor’s finish and cause fine scratches every time the chair moves.
Additionally, felt is highly susceptible to compression under heavy, stationary loads. When placed under a heavy armchair or a solid wood dining table, the air pockets within the felt fibers gradually collapse. Once fully compressed, the pad loses its cushioning ability, and the risk of the chair leg bottoming out increases. Homeowners must regularly check the thickness of their felt pads, especially on frequently used furniture, to ensure the material has not worn down to a thin, hardened layer that no longer protects the floor.
Rubber Chair Foot Pads: Grip and Noise Reduction
Rubber chair foot pads are engineered for stability, offering high friction and excellent slip resistance on smooth, hard surfaces. Unlike felt, which encourages movement, rubber is designed to keep furniture firmly in place. This makes rubber pads highly suitable for seating that should not slide easily, such as bar stools, heavy armchairs, or chairs used by household members who rely on the furniture’s stability when sitting down or standing up.
Beyond stability, the physical density of rubber provides outstanding acoustic dampening. When a chair is shifted or sat upon, rubber absorbs the impact energy and prevents it from translating into loud scraping or thudding noises. This is particularly beneficial in open-plan living spaces or multi-story homes where footstep and furniture noise can easily travel through concrete subfloors to the rooms below.
Despite these benefits, rubber pads have specific limitations that require careful consideration. Some synthetic or low-grade rubber compounds can leave dark scuff marks on light-colored tiles or vinyl floors when subjected to lateral friction. Furthermore, rubber can degrade, become sticky, or harden and crack if it frequently comes into contact with harsh household cleaning chemicals, such as strong floor detergents or bleach. Regularly inspecting the condition of the rubber and choosing non-marking compounds can help mitigate these risks.
Plastic Chair Foot Pads: Durability and Heavy Loads
Plastic chair foot pads, often constructed from dense nylon or low-friction polytetrafluoroethylene (PTFE), are built for durability and heavy-duty performance. These pads feature a hard, smooth surface that resists wear much longer than felt or rubber. They are particularly effective for heavy furniture pieces that need to be moved occasionally for cleaning or room rearrangement, as the low-friction plastic allows heavy loads to slide across hard surfaces without catching or tearing.
The primary risk associated with plastic pads is their rigidity. Because plastic does not compress or absorb impact, it transfers the entire weight of the furniture and its occupant directly to the floor. If used on softer flooring materials like vinyl, linoleum, or natural softwood, a small or poorly distributed plastic pad can easily cause permanent pressure dents or deep gouges. This risk is amplified if any grit or sand gets trapped beneath the hard plastic surface, as the pressure will grind the debris directly into the floor.
To prevent damage, it is crucial to inspect the structural integrity and edge smoothness of plastic pads. Any manufacturing defects, such as sharp plastic seams or rough edges, can act as cutting tools on your floor. Over time, plastic can also crack or chip under heavy impact, creating sharp, jagged edges that will gouge even durable ceramic tiles. Regular checks ensure that any damaged or worn plastic glides are replaced before they can cause harm.
Quick Comparison: Felt vs. Rubber vs. Plastic
To help you quickly evaluate these materials, the following table summarizes their physical characteristics, ideal applications, and primary limitations based on typical home usage.
| Material | Recommended Floor Match | Primary Benefit | Key Limitation |
|---|---|---|---|
| Felt | Parquet, Engineered Wood, Laminate | Smooth gliding, scratch prevention on soft wood | Traps dust and grit; compresses under heavy loads |
| Rubber | Ceramic Tiles, Polished Concrete, Vinyl | High grip, noise reduction and stability | Can leave scuff marks; may degrade from harsh cleaners |
| Plastic | Hard Ceramic Tiles, Homogenous Tiles | High durability, easy sliding for heavy furniture | Can dent soft floors; risk of gouging if cracked or dirty |

Decision Framework: Which Material Should You Choose?
Selecting the right chair foot pad involves balancing your floor type, furniture weight, and how much movement you expect. Use the following guidelines to determine the most suitable option for your home:
- Choose Felt if: Your home features delicate natural timber parquet, engineered wood, or laminate flooring, and you need dining chairs or study chairs to slide back and forth smoothly without leaving scratches. Ensure you are willing to perform regular cleaning to keep the felt free of abrasive dust and pet hair.
- Choose Rubber if: You have smooth ceramic, porcelain, or polished concrete floors where you want to prevent chairs from sliding unexpectedly. This is also the ideal choice if your primary goal is to eliminate the harsh scraping noises of furniture moving across hard tiles, or if you need to secure seating for safety.
- Choose Plastic if: You need to protect hard, durable tiled floors from heavy, semi-stationary furniture like large dining tables, sideboards, or heavy armchairs. The low-friction surface of nylon or PTFE glides will allow you to move these heavy items for cleaning without straining your back or damaging the tile surface.
- Verify first if: Your flooring manufacturer has specific warranty restrictions regarding pad materials. For example, some luxury vinyl plank manufacturers explicitly warn against using rubber or latex backings, which can cause chemical discoloration of the vinyl wear layer. In such cases, a high-density felt or a manufacturer-approved plastic glide is a safer alternative.
Installation and Maintenance for Long-Lasting Protection
Proper installation is just as important as choosing the right material. Before applying any adhesive-backed foot pad, thoroughly clean the bottom of the chair leg to remove all dust, old adhesive residue, and oils. Wipe the surface with a damp cloth or a mild cleaning solution and allow it to dry completely. Applying a pad to a dirty or damp surface significantly reduces the adhesive bond, causing the pad to shift or fall off prematurely, which exposes the bare chair leg to your floor.
Once installed, establish a routine inspection schedule. Check the underside of your chairs every few months to assess the condition of the pads. Look for signs of uneven wear, flattening, or peeling edges. For felt pads, run your finger over the surface to check for embedded grit or pet hair; if the felt feels rough or hard, it is time to clean or replace it. For rubber and plastic pads, check for cracks, splitting, or signs of chemical degradation.
Do not wait for a pad to fall off completely before replacing it. A worn-out, compressed, or dirty pad can cause gradual, cumulative damage to your floors that may not be immediately noticeable but will require professional restoration over time. Keeping a spare set of replacement pads on hand allows you to swap out damaged glides immediately, ensuring continuous protection for your home’s floors.
Frequently Asked Questions (FAQ)
Can I use felt pads on vinyl plank flooring?
Yes, felt pads can be used on vinyl plank flooring to facilitate smooth movement and prevent surface scratches. However, because vinyl can still be susceptible to pressure indentation, you should ensure the felt pads are wide enough to distribute the chair’s weight evenly. Always check your vinyl flooring manufacturer’s care guidelines, as some brands may recommend specific pad types or advise against certain adhesives that could react with the vinyl’s protective top coat.
How often should I replace my chair foot pads?
There is no fixed calendar timeline for replacing chair foot pads, as wear depends entirely on the frequency of chair movement, the weight of the occupants, and the cleanliness of your floors. You should replace the pads immediately if you observe signs of thinning, flattening, peeling edges, or if the material has become embedded with abrasive dirt and grit. Regular inspections every three to six months will help you identify worn pads before they expose the hard chair leg to your floor.
